"""Module containing the Course Wise Connection class."""
from __future__ import annotations
from virtual_knitting_machine.machine_components.carriage_system.Carriage_Pass_Direction import (
Carriage_Pass_Direction,
)
from quilt_knit.swatch.Swatch import Swatch
from quilt_knit.swatch.Swatch_Connection import Swatch_Connection
[docs]
class Course_Wise_Connection(Swatch_Connection):
"""
Class representing the course-wise alignment of two swatches in a quilt.
"""
[docs]
def __init__(self, left_swatch: Swatch, right_swatch: Swatch,
first_carriage_pass_on_left: int = 0, last_carriage_pass_on_left: int | None = None,
first_carriage_pass_on_right: int = 0, last_carriage_pass_on_right: int | None = None):
"""
Args:
left_swatch (Swatch): The left swatch in the connection.
right_swatch (Swatch): The right swatch in the connection.
first_carriage_pass_on_left (int, optional): The first carriage pass to merge from on the left side. Defaults to 0.
last_carriage_pass_on_left (int, optional): The last carriage pass to merge from on the left side. Defaults to the height of the left swatch.
first_carriage_pass_on_right (int, optional): The first carriage pass to merge from on the right side. Defaults to 0.
last_carriage_pass_on_right (int, optional): The last carriage pass to merge from on the right side. Defaults to the height of the right swatch.
"""
if last_carriage_pass_on_left is None:
last_carriage_pass_on_left = left_swatch.height
if last_carriage_pass_on_right is None:
last_carriage_pass_on_right = right_swatch.height
first_carriage_pass_on_left = max(0, first_carriage_pass_on_left) # regulate first carriage passes to be non-negative
first_carriage_pass_on_right = max(0, first_carriage_pass_on_right)
last_carriage_pass_on_left = min(last_carriage_pass_on_left, left_swatch.height) # regulate last carriage passes to top out at the height of the swatch
last_carriage_pass_on_right = min(last_carriage_pass_on_right, right_swatch.height)
super().__init__(left_swatch, right_swatch, first_carriage_pass_on_left, last_carriage_pass_on_left, first_carriage_pass_on_right, last_carriage_pass_on_right)
